To begin with this recipe, we must first prepare a few components. You can cook Crockpot Beef Stew using 9 ingredients and 7 steps. Here is how you cook it.

Ingredients and spices that need to be Prepare to make Crockpot Beef Stew:

  1. 3 lbs stew meat
  2. 2 oz Onion soup mix
  3. 2 cans cream of celery or asparagus soup
  4. 5 medium potatoes - peeled and diced into 1" pieces
  5. 32 oz bag of baby carrots
  6. 1 cup ketchup
  7. 1 can beef broth - 14.5 oz
  8. 1 TBSP Worchestershire sauce
  9. 1 medium onion

Steps to make to make Crockpot Beef Stew

  1. Put meat in plastic bag with onion soup mix. Shake to cover meat. Divide into 2 if necessary to fit into bag.
  2. Place meat into greased crockpot.
  3. Add potatoes, onion, and carrots.
  4. Whisk together cream of celery soup, beef broth, ketchup, and worchestershire sauce.
  5. Pour mixture over potatoes, carrots and beef.
  6. Cover crock pot and cook on low for 8 hours.
  7. Serve and enjoy.
